UTXO 機制:優化比特幣網路交易與手續費的關鍵

UTXO入門:從理論到實踐

在加密貨幣世界中,UTXO (未花費交易輸出(Unspent Transaction Output)佔據著特殊位置。這不僅僅是一個縮寫,更是構建比特幣架構的基本原則。對於計劃積極交易BTC的人來說,理解UTXO至關重要,因為它直接影響交易的成功與否以及成本的大小。

UTXO的核心概念很簡單:是指在進行交易後剩餘的比特幣金額。這個比喻與現金非常貼切——如果你用一張大面額的鈔票支付商品,找零就相當於UTXO。在比特幣中,這個“找零”被稱為UTXO,並且可以用於後續的交易。

UTXO的基本運作原理

每個UTXO代表一個由持有者的私鑰控制的比特幣片段。其關鍵特點是:一個UTXO只能使用一次。一旦被花費,舊的輸出就變得無效,網絡會生成新的UTXO來代表剩餘的資金。

讓我們逐步了解:

  1. 創建UTXO時的交易:當你發送比特幣時,你的錢包中每個被消耗的UTXO都會進入一個新的交易。

  2. 多個UTXO的使用:如果所需金額超過單一UTXO的數量,系統會自動合併多個UTXO。例如,若你想發送0.6 BTC,而你的錢包中有0.5 BTC和0.3 BTC的UTXO,兩者都會被用到。

  3. 找零返回:從總額中扣除交易金額和手續費後,剩餘部分會以新的UTXO形式返回。例如:)0.5 + 0.3( - 0.6 - 手續費 = 剩餘餘額作為新UTXO。

這個機制不僅確保交易的透明性,也能防止雙重花費的嚴重威脅——即同一資金被多次使用。

UTXO與手續費大小的關聯

比特幣交易的手續費不僅取決於轉帳的金額,還取決於所用UTXO的數量。這常常讓新手感到意外。

)為什麼UTXO越多,手續費越高?

每個UTXO都需要計算資源來處理。想像你用大量零錢而非幾張大鈔來付帳,收銀員需要花更多時間來清點。類似地,在比特幣中,使用多個UTXO會增加交易數據的大小,礦工也會要求更高的手續費來處理。

###實際影響

如果你的錢包碎片化,擁有很多小UTXO,當你發送相同數量的比特幣時,手續費會比擁有少量大UTXO的交易者高出許多,差異甚至可能是數倍。

優化策略:合併UTXO

經驗豐富的市場參與者會在手續費較低時進行UTXO合併。操作步驟很簡單:

  1. 等待網絡手續費下降的時候 ###通常在低活動時段(
  2. 將所有小UTXO發送到自己的地址,合併成一個或幾個較大的輸出
  3. 保存這些較大的UTXO,直到需要使用時
  4. 在後續交易中,盡量使用最少數量的合併UTXO

這樣可以顯著降低未來的交易成本,並提升資產管理效率。

UTXO保障網絡安全

UTXO模型不僅是一個方便的機制,更是比特幣安全的重要工具。

)防止雙重花費

去中心化系統的主要威脅是同一資產被重複使用。UTXO架構排除了這個可能性。每個輸出都在區塊鏈中被追蹤,交易完成後,該輸出就無法再次使用。任何重複花費的企圖都會被網絡自動拒絕。

(透明性與驗證

所有UTXO都存在於公開的比特幣區塊鏈中。任何參與者都可以驗證每個輸出的所有權鏈,從創建到當前狀態,確保完全透明,並排除非法佔有資金的可能。

)抗操縱能力

比特幣的去中心化特性意味著沒有任何組織能夠篡改UTXO的歷史。修改任何一條記錄都需要重新計算所有後續區塊,這在當前的計算能力下幾乎是不可能的。

UTXO與帳戶模型的比較

在加密貨幣生態系中,還存在另一種追蹤資產的方法——帳戶模型,這在以太坊等區塊鏈中被採用。

###UTXO模型 ###比特幣###

  • 追蹤獨立的“硬幣”或交易輸出
  • 每筆交易完全“花費”輸入的UTXO,並創建新的輸出
  • 提供較高的隱私性 ###較難追蹤關聯(
  • 在高負載下擴展性較佳 )處理部分而非整體餘額(

)帳戶模型 (以太坊)

  • 追蹤每個地址的總餘額,就像銀行帳戶
  • 每次交易只會增加或減少餘額
  • 更易理解與開發應用
  • 在高峰時可能出現擁堵 ###需要更新完整餘額(

)關鍵差異

UTXO要求理解“用過的就燒毀”,而帳戶模型則是“總餘額”原則。前者較難掌握,但提供更高的彈性與隱私;後者較直觀,但不那麼靈活。

實務問題與解答

何時合併UTXO才真正划算?
當網絡手續費較低 (通常低於每字節5-10聰),且你的錢包中有許多小UTXO。計算方式很簡單:如果合併成本低於未來的手續費支出,則值得操作。

如何知道我的錢包中有多少UTXO?
大多數現代錢包都會顯示UTXO資訊,也可以用區塊鏈瀏覽器輸入錢包地址查詢。

UTXO數量會影響交易速度嗎?
不直接。速度取決於你設定的手續費大小。但UTXO越多,數據越大,建議的手續費也可能越高以獲得優先處理。

UTXO可以是分數嗎?
可以,UTXO的大小可以是任何數值,直到最低限制 ###0.00000001 BTC或1聰(。

結論

UTXO不僅是一個技術術語,更是比特幣運作的基礎。理解UTXO的工作原理,能幫助交易者和投資者:

  • 優化手續費支出
  • 提升交易隱私
  • 更好管理資產
  • 深入理解網絡安全

掌握這些知識的人,將在比特幣資產管理上擁有競爭優勢。最終,每個錢包中的BTC都是由多個UTXO組成,智慧地管理它們,是一項能帶來豐厚回報的技能。

此外,建議學習交易優化協議和比特幣擴展機制,以全面理解整個生態系。

BTC-1.55%
ETH-1.21%
查看原文
此頁面可能包含第三方內容,僅供參考(非陳述或保證),不應被視為 Gate 認可其觀點表述,也不得被視為財務或專業建議。詳見聲明
  • 讚賞
  • 留言
  • 轉發
  • 分享
留言
0/400
暫無留言
交易,隨時隨地
qrCode
掃碼下載 Gate App
社群列表
繁體中文
  • 简体中文
  • English
  • Tiếng Việt
  • 繁體中文
  • Español
  • Русский
  • Français (Afrique)
  • Português (Portugal)
  • Bahasa Indonesia
  • 日本語
  • بالعربية
  • Українська
  • Português (Brasil)